Text
Any person who violates the provisions of RSA 262:13 and 14 shall be guilty of a class B felony if a natural person, or guilty of a felony if any other person.
Free access — add to your briefcase to read the full text and ask questions with AI
Legislative History
RSA 263:82-d. 1967, 222:1. 1973, 528:147. 1981, 146:1, eff. Jan. 1, 1982.
